The white wine Sermana Lugana Riserva DOC, vintage 2017 from the winery Corte Sermana has been rated in 2023 by Othmar Kiem & Simon Staffler with 90 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Turbiana from the region Lugana in Italy.

Tasting Notes

90
Tasting from 26.05.2023: Othmar Kiem & Simon Staffler

Bright straw yellow colour with green reflections. On the nose shows nuances of ripe peach and sugar melon, fine herbal note and meadow flowers. Creamy on the palate, with great balance between acidity and fruit texture, unfortunately a bit diluted on the midpalate, with some saltiness on the finish.
